The GFS is suffering from its WHEM forcing bias again in the long range. Whenever convection is in the IO/EHEM the GFS tries to shift divergence into the EPAC.

I like to hear that... the GFS was the worst model this morning.

Yeah, I’d blend the CMC/Euro and their corresponding ensembles and run from there.

 

And my description of the issue is over-simplified, but hopefully it’s sufficient. After awhile you can sort of tell when the GFS is goofing up the pattern just based on where the wavestations set up.
